Transaction e4e3932e573164af4162526838f5bcfb641eb9461ded4e4b0e54bd8ff89bc523
1 Input
1 Output
-
e4e3932e573164af4162526838f5bcfb641eb9461ded4e4b0e54bd8ff89bc523:0
- value
- 3040067
- script pubkey
- OP_0 OP_PUSHBYTES_20 1ebb9d23bcb8bade40313a5574aa5c2423aede98
- address
- bc1qr6ae6gauhzadusp38f2hf2juys36ah5cwn4utp